What Is a Low Profile Mechanical Keyboard?
A low profile mechanical keyboard is designed to use the rewarding feel and durability of mechanical switches in a slimmer and a lot more compact bundle. Traditional mechanical key-boards have switches with a greater actuation factor and more traveling distance, giving that acquainted "clicky" or tactile comments many individuals enjoy. Nevertheless, they additionally tend to be large and hefty.
Low profile versions are crafted with much shorter switches and a thinner chassis, supplying a much lower inputting elevation. This causes:
Decreased crucial traveling
Faster actuation
A lighter and much more streamlined layout
An even more ergonomic typing angle
In spite of being slimmer, low profile mechanical key-boards still supply that premium mechanical feel. They're commonly favored by people who want mobility and efficiency without endangering on build quality or comfort.
Benefits of a Low Profile Mechanical Keyboard
There are a number of benefits to selecting a low profile mechanical keyboard, specifically if you're switching over from a traditional high-profile or membrane-style board.
1. Smooth and Compact Design
One of the standout benefits is the style. The decreased height and slim profile make these keyboards visually appealing and useful for tight desk setups or minimalistic work areas. Their slim body not only looks terrific, however likewise makes them much easier to bring for individuals on the go.
If you travel frequently, work in numerous areas, or utilize your keyboard throughout gadgets, a low profile choice is a smart choice.
2. Faster Typing and Gaming Response
The much shorter button travel of a low profile mechanical keyboard implies you don't need to press keys as far down to sign up an input. This brings about much faster action times, which is a major plus for competitive players and quick typists.
For gaming, a low profile gaming keyboard can provide the side you require to stay in advance in reaction-based titles like first-person shooters or MOBAs. Every millisecond matters, and a quicker keystroke can imply the distinction between winning and losing.
3. Comfy Ergonomics
Due to their decreased elevation, low profile mechanical key-boards generally eliminate the demand for a wrist rest. Your hands being in a much more all-natural, kicked back position, which can help in reducing stress throughout long hours of keying or video gaming.
If you often experience wrist tiredness with a conventional keyboard, switching over to a low profile design might offer recognizable relief.
4. Costs Build Quality
Many modern-day low profile boards use high-grade materials like light weight aluminum or aircraft-grade alloys in their construction. In spite of being thinner and lighter, they still offer a solid, sturdy typing surface area that really feels costs under your fingers.
Low profile changes from leading brand names like Cherry, Kailh, or Logitech maintain the life expectancy and feeling of traditional switches while fitting right into a compact design.

What to Look for in a Low Profile Mechanical Keyboard.
When looking for a low profile mechanical keyboard, below are a few attributes to think about:.
Switch low profile gaming keyboard over Type: Do you like straight, tactile, or clicky buttons? Ensure your selection uses the keying feel you're utilized to.
Construct Material: Look for sturdy products like aluminum if you want durability and a premium feeling.
Backlighting: RGB or white backlighting adds style and presence in low-light environments.
Connectivity: Choose in between wired, cordless, or Bluetooth options depending upon just how and where you plan to use it.
Kind Factor: Decide whether you desire a full-size keyboard with a number pad or a more small 60%, 75%, or TKL (tenkeyless) variation.
